Bhiwandi is a city of Thane district in Maharashtra, northeast of both Mumbai and Thane and part of the Mumbai Metropolitan Region.

What is Bhiwandi known for?
Bhiwandi lies about twenty kilometres northeast of Mumbai and some fifteen kilometres northeast of Thane, close enough that it belongs to the Mumbai Metropolitan Region and works within its orbit rather than apart from it. One attraction carries a name. Suraj Water Park draws visitors out from the wider metropolitan area, which is a different sort of draw from the heritage that pulls people to older towns of Maharashtra.

Where is Bhiwandi?
Thane district holds it. Bhiwandi stands within Thane district, twenty kilometres northeast of Mumbai, on ground that belongs to the outer part of the Mumbai Metropolitan Region rather than to its core. Distances here are metropolitan ones.
Fifteen kilometres separate the city from Thane, which in a region of this kind is a short hop rather than a journey.
